Homemade syrup cures even the most persistent cough: only three ingredients

Coughing can be a relentless and frustrating symptom, especially when it lingers. Instead of relying on store-bought cough syrups that may contain chemicals and additives, why not try a natural homemade remedy using just three simple ingredients? This homemade syrup is soothing, easy to make, and highly effective in easing coughing and soothing the throat.

The three ingredients you’ll need are:

  1. Honey
  2. Lemon
  3. Ginger

These ingredients are all known for their medicinal properties and work together to relieve cough, soothe the throat, and promote healing.

Why These Ingredients Work:

  • Honey: Honey is a well-known natural remedy for coughs. It has antibacterial properties, helps to soothe an irritated throat, and can reduce coughing. It also has a coating effect that helps to reduce throat irritation, making it easier to sleep and talk without discomfort.
  • Lemon: Lemons are rich in vitamin C, which boosts the immune system and helps fight off infections. The acidity of lemon juice helps to break down mucus, making it easier to expel from the body. It also provides a refreshing burst of flavor.
  • Ginger: Ginger has anti-inflammatory and antimicrobial properties. It helps to reduce throat irritation, ease coughing, and boost the immune system. Ginger also has a warming effect that helps to promote circulation and healing.
